5 days agoIrish central bank fines Coinbase Europe €21.5 m for AML breaches

The Central Bank of Ireland fined Coinbase Europe €21.5 million (about US$25 m) today for failing to meet anti-money-laundering and counter-terrorist-financing transaction-monitoring obligations. The fine highlights increasing regulatory scrutiny of crypto-exchanges in Europe and may prompt operational changes across the industry. Coinbase said it will cooperate and take steps to strengthen controls. Analysts note that higher compliance costs could weigh on margins across crypto exchanges, especially as global regulatory frameworks tighten.
